Summary of Metal Roof
Metal roof has acquired popularity in the last few years due to its toughness and visual allure. When you select steel roof covering, you're selecting a product that can withstand severe weather, including hefty rainfall, snow, and high winds.
Unlike conventional roof shingles, steel roofings can last 40 to 70 years with very little upkeep, making them a lasting financial investment.
Another advantage of metal roof covering is its energy effectiveness. You'll discover that many metal roofings are created to mirror solar warmth, which can help in reducing your air conditioning costs during hot summer months.
And also, steel roofs are often made from recycled materials, which appeals to environmentally aware homeowners.
In regards to design, steel roof comes in different styles, colors, and coatings, permitting you to personalize your home's appearance. Whether you prefer a smooth modern appearance or a rustic charm, you'll have options to match your vision.
Lastly, metal roof is immune to bugs and rot, providing you comfort that your roofing system will stay undamaged over the years.

Review of Shingle Roof
When thinking about roof alternatives, roof shingles roofing continues to be a prominent selection amongst property owners for its affordability and adaptability. Shingles been available in different products, including asphalt, timber, and fiberglass, enabling you to select a style that fits your home's aesthetic and budget plan. Asphalt shingles are the most common type, known for their cost-effectiveness and simplicity of installment.
Among the main advantages of tile roof covering is its variety of design and colors. This adaptability suggests you can quickly match your roof covering to your home's exterior. Additionally, shingle roofs usually have a life expectancy of 20 to thirty years, depending upon the product and maintenance, making them a useful long-lasting investment.
Installation is normally quick and uncomplicated, which can save you on labor prices. You can usually discover regional specialists that concentrate on tile roofing, giving you alternatives for affordable pricing.
While tile roofs might not have the exact same long life as steel roofs, their lower first expense and convenience of repair service make them an eye-catching choice for several home owners. In general, shingle roof provides an equilibrium of price, visual charm, and functionality that continues to reverberate with those looking to enhance their homes.
Key Comparisons and Factors To Consider
Choosing in between metal and tile roofing entails several vital contrasts and considerations that can considerably influence your decision.
Initially, consider durability. Metal roofs can last 40 to 70 years, while asphalt tiles normally last 15 to 30 years. This long life suggests that although steel might have a greater upfront price, it can save you money in the future.
Next off, take into consideration upkeep. Steel roofings require less maintenance, standing up to mold and mildew, while tiles may require more frequent maintenances.

Looks likewise play a role. Shingles provide a conventional look that many home owners favor, while metal roofing comes in different styles and shades, permitting more modification.
Last but not least, assess insulation and power effectiveness. Metal roof coverings reflect warm, maintaining your home colder, while shingles may absorb a lot more warmth, impacting your energy bills.
Ultimately, consider these factors versus your budget, local climate, and individual preferences to make the best roof covering choice for your home.
